Infectious Disease MedicineInfectious diseases include a large group of diseases caused by specific pathogens (disease-causing) exciters and transmitted from an infected individual to a healthy. Features of infectious diseases serve their contagiousness, the ability to mass epidemic spread, cyclicity of currents and the formation of post-infectious immunity.
